Western Troy is investigating the idea of a small nuclear power plant to supply electricity to potential its MacLeod Lake copper-molybdenum project in northern Quebec.

 

What do CMJ readers think about the viability of such plants?

Last week we asked CMJ readers to weigh in on when the proposed takeover of Canadian Royalties by Goldbrook and Jilin Jien will close. Almost 70% of them thought it would be by the end of this year, and only 23% thought the original Sept. 15 deadline would be met. No one thought the transaction would drag on into next year, but there were two who cast their votes for "never".
